Fix problems signaled by new linter version v1.45.2

PR (linter: upgrade linter version #405) triggered lint job which failed
with many errors generated by various linters. Configurations were added to
golangcilint.yaml and several refactorings were made in order to improve the
results of the linter.

maintidx linter disabled
